

Biography
Madison Fundora is an oil and acrylic painter specializing in realistic works that explore dark, emotionally resonant themes and explorations of the human form. Born and raised in Southwest Florida, Madison grew up surrounded by vibrant artistic communities that shaped their creative voice.
They studied visual arts at North Fort Myers High School, where they refined their technical skills and began developing a distinctive style. Madison’s work has been exhibited in numerous galleries and juried shows across Florida, including the Fort Myers Art Festival, the Naples Fine Art Show, and the Estero Fine Art Show. Their achievements include the Budding Artist Award of Excellence (Naples Fine Art Show, 2021), the Budding Artist Award of Excellence (Estero Fine Art Show, 2022), and Best of Youth Art (Naples Fine Art Show, 2022).
